PATHOLOGY SECTION - NBCE Part I Board Review Questions with Complete verified Solutions Latest Updated 2025 Metastatic calcification - Correct Answer Calcium infiltration into *normal tissue* (Hypervitaminosis D) Dystrophic calcification - Correct Answer Calcium infiltration into *abnormal tissue* (atherosclerosis, atheroma) Caseous degeneration - Correct Answer Degeneration associated with tuberculosis Enzymatic degeneration - Correct Answer Degeneration associated with the pancreas Fatty degeneration - Correct Answer This degeneration is seen in the liver (nutmeg liver)and heart (tabby cat heart). In blood vessels, it begins as a fatty dot -> fatty streak -> atheroma (fatty plaque) -> fibroatheroma (fibrous tissue, calcium) Liquifactive degeneration - Correct Answer This type of degeneration occurs in the CNS (brain melts, tertiary syphilis, leprosy) and skin (from an infection) Wallerian degeneraation - Correct Answer This type of degeneration affects peripheral nerves. Degeneration occurs from node of Ranvier to node of Ranvier. It causes the "dying back" phenomenon. Zenker's (Waxy) degeneration - Correct Answer This type of degeneration is most common in skeletal muscle, and muscle is replaced with hyaline
